A somewhat similar thing has happened in Queensland. A couple of seasons ago, Football Queensland abolished the regional football federations (e.g., Football Wide Bay, Football Central Qld, Football North Qld, etc) and FQ took over the day-to-day running of the regional areas, with everything decided by and directed from FQ in Brisbane. It has been a disaster for football in regional Qld, i.e., anything outside the South-East corner (Brisbane, Gold Coast, Sunshine Coast).
